Auto-ApplyWelcome to Perennial. Perennial is building the world's leading verification platform for soil-based carbon removal. Our vision is to unlock soil as one of the world's largest carbon sinks. To do that, we are building trusted standards, tools, and technologies to help verify climate-smart agriculture.
Perennial uses advanced remote measurement technology for soil carbon sequestration and emissions. We fuse machine learning, ground observations, and satellite data to map soil carbon and land-based GHG emissions at continent-level scales. This technology is powering the future of climate-smart agriculture and helping the food supply chain decarbonize.

The Program Integrity Data Scientist II is responsible for developing, implementing, managing, and deploying in-depth analyses that meet the information needs associated with payment accuracy, anomaly detection, and Fraud, Waste, and Abuse (FWA).
Essential Functions:
Build concepts as algorithms that identify claims for pre- or post-pay intervention based on probability of fraud, waste, and abuse. Algorithms are implemented into production workflows for action: medical record request and audit, downcode adjustment, denial and remittance communication, etc.
Analyze and quantify claim payment issues and provide recommendations to mitigate identified program integrity risks.
Identify trends and patterns using standard corporate, processes, tools, reports and databases as well as leveraging other processes and data sources.
Conduct outcome analyses to determine impact and effectiveness of corporate program and payment integrity initiatives.
Collaborate on the examination and explanation of complex data relationships to answer questions identified either within the department or by other departments as it relates to payment accuracy, anomaly detection, and FWA.
Monitoring of and providing explanation of anomalies related to trends associated with the potential for Fraud Waste and Abuse across the corporate enterprise.
Collaborate with the Legal Department, generating data and analyses to support Legal proceedings.
Develop hypothesis tests and extrapolations on statistically valid samples to establish outlier behavior patterns and potential recoupment.

Expert data scientist with demonstrated expertise in at least one core area of AI/ML and strong working knowledge across others, including supervised and unsupervised learning, model validation, deep learning architectures, and NLP algorithms.
Supervised Learning: Linear/logistic regression, decision trees, random forests, gradient boosting (XGBoost, LightGBM, CatBoost), and ensemble methods
Unsupervised Learning: K-means clustering, hierarchical clustering, PCA, and anomaly detection algorithms
Model Validation: Cross-validation strategies, hyperparameter optimization (Grid Search, Random Search, Bayesian optimization), and A/B testing frameworks
Deep Learning Architectures: Neural networks, transformers, and transfer learning methodologies
NLP Algorithms: Text preprocessing, TF-IDF, word embeddings (Word2Vec, GloVe), topic modeling (LDA), sentiment analysis, and named entity recognition
